Regulatory Frameworks and Compliance
Regulatory frameworks play a crucial role in the online gambling industry, ensuring that players are protected and that operators comply with relevant laws and regulations. The industry is subject to various licensing requirements, anti-money laundering measures, and responsible gaming initiatives. Operators must navigate these complex regulatory frameworks to ensure compliance and maintain player trust.
Technological Advancements in Online Gambling
The online gambling industry is leveraging cutting-edge technologies, such as blockchain, cryptocurrency, and machine learning, to enhance security, transparency, and player engagement. These technologies offer numerous benefits, including faster transaction times, increased anonymity, and improved security. As the industry continues to evolve, we can expect to see further innovation and adoption of emerging technologies.
